Subject[PATCH bpf-next] libbpf: clarify/fix unaligned data issues for btf typed dump
Date
If data is packed, data structures can store it outside of usual
boundaries. For example a 4-byte int can be stored on a unaligned
boundary in a case like this:

struct s {
char f1;
int f2;
} __attribute((packed));

...the int is stored at an offset of one byte. Some platforms have
problems dereferencing data that is not aligned with its size, and
code exists to handle most cases of this for BTF typed data display.
However pointer display was missed, and a simple macro to test if
"data_is_unaligned(data, data_sz)" would help clarify this code.

tools/lib/bpf/btf_dump.c | 13 +++++++++----
1 file changed, 9 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/lib/bpf/btf_dump.c b/tools/lib/bpf/btf_dump.c
index 929cf93..9dfe9c1 100644
--- a/tools/lib/bpf/btf_dump.c
+++ b/tools/lib/bpf/btf_dump.c
@@ -1654,6 +1654,8 @@ static int btf_dump_base_type_check_zero(struct btf_dump *d,
return 0;
}

+#define data_is_unaligned(data, data_sz) (((uintptr_t)data) % data_sz)
+
static int btf_dump_int_data(struct btf_dump *d,
const struct btf_type *t,
__u32 type_id,
@@ -1672,7 +1674,7 @@ static int btf_dump_int_data(struct btf_dump *d,
/* handle packed int data - accesses of integers not aligned on
* int boundaries can cause problems on some platforms.
*/
- if (((uintptr_t)data) % sz)
+ if (data_is_unaligned(data, sz))
return btf_dump_bitfield_data(d, t, data, 0, 0);

switch (sz) {
@@ -1739,7 +1741,7 @@ static int btf_dump_float_data(struct btf_dump *d,
int sz = t->size;

/* handle unaligned data; copy to local union */
- if (((uintptr_t)data) % sz) {
+ if (data_is_unaligned(data, sz)) {
memcpy(&fl, data, sz);
flp = &fl;
}
@@ -1897,7 +1899,10 @@ static int btf_dump_ptr_data(struct btf_dump *d,
__u32 id,
const void *data)
{
- btf_dump_type_values(d, "%p", *(void **)data);
+ void *ptrval;
+
+ memcpy(&ptrval, data, d->ptr_sz);
+ btf_dump_type_values(d, "%p", ptrval);
return 0;
}

@@ -1910,7 +1915,7 @@ static int btf_dump_get_enum_value(struct btf_dump *d,
int sz = t->size;

/* handle unaligned enum value */
- if (((uintptr_t)data) % sz) {
+ if (data_is_unaligned(data, sz)) {
*value = (__s64)btf_dump_bitfield_get_data(d, t, data, 0, 0);
return 0;
}
